The Speedmaster is one of OMEGA’s most iconic timepieces, having been a part of all six lunar missions. Taking the spirit of exploration a step further, this "Blue Side of the Moon" takes its names from the colour of the dark blue sky. The 44.25 mm watch features a blue ceramic case complemented by a blue ceramic bezel ring with Liquidmetal™ tachymeter scale. It is presented on a blue leather strap with a blue ceramic, ceramised titanium foldover clasp. The blue ceramic dial includes 18K white gold indexes and hands. At 6 o'clock is the accurate Moonphase indication, which features a blue ceramic moonphase disc with near and far sides of the moon in LiquidMetal™. Powering the timepiece is the OMEGA Co-Axial Master Chronometer 9904, which has been officially certified by METAS.
Features Anti-magnetic: The movement is unaffected by exposure to strong magnetic fields, even those greater than 1.5 tesla (15,000 gauss). Chronograph: The chronograph function is a mechanism for measuring time intervals. A chronograph watch can therefore be used to time events while displaying the time like any traditional watch. Chronometer: Label given to a watch which has undergone precision tests and received a certificate from an official body (COSC). Master Chronometer Certified: Guaranteeing the Swiss industry’s highest standard of precision, performance and magnetic-resistance, as set by the Swiss Federal Institute of Metrology (METAS). Moonphase: A moonphase watch uses a function which tracks the phases of the moon. One lunar cycle is 29 days, 12 hours, 44 minutes and 2.8 seconds and includes four phases: new moon, first quarter, full moon, last quarter. Small seconds: A hand on a sub-dial which tracks seconds typically it completes a full rotation in one minute. Tachymeter: A tachymeter watch has a function for measuring speed. It is a chronograph with a graduated dial on which speed can be read in kilometres per hour based on a 1000 metre distance. Transparent caseback: A transparent caseback - frequently made of sapphire - makes it possible to see the movement inside the watch.
Technical Data Reference: 304.93.44.52.03.001 Between lugs: 21 mm Lug‑to‑lug: 49.80 mm Thickness: 17.04 mm Case diameter: 44.25 mm Case: Blue ceramic Dial colour: Blue Crystal: Scratch‑resistant sapphire crystal with anti‑reflective treatment on both sides Water resistance: 5 bar (50 metres / 165 feet) Total product weight (approx.): 107 g Calibre: Omega 9904 Movement Type: Self winding Power reserve: 60 hours
